The Bevan Foundation was delighted to deliver the keynote presentation at Grŵp Cynefin’s Annual General Meeting in St Asaph on 26th September.

The AGM was attended by Grŵp Cynefin staff members, tenants and stakeholders from across north Wales.  The AGM began with a presentation on the housing association’s achievements over the past 12 months from Chief Executive, Shan Lloyd Williams. Achievements include the construction of new affordable housing, increasing take up of welfare benefits, and the work of Gorwel.

After the formal business, Dr Steffan Evans’ presentation looked at the connections between poverty and housing and considered what the social housing sector can do to solve poverty.  Steffan highlighted the difficult balancing act that Cynefin and other social landlords may face if, in line with the recommendations of the Affordable Housing Review, the sector moves towards a five year rent setting model. He argued that whilst a five year settlement may give social landlords greater certainty, they would need to be flexible in their approach to avoid rents becoming increasingly unaffordable for existing tenants. Steffan also highlighted the need for all social landlords to promote fair work within their supply chains and to continue all their good work promoting uptake of welfare benefits.
